Julio Petilon, MD, is an orthopaedic and spine surgeon specializing in treating herniated discs, degenerative disease of the cervical, thoracic and lumbar spine, deformity, revision surgery, disease of the sacroiliac joint, and the new, minimally invasive endoscopic spine surgery. Dr. Petilon earned a Doctorate of Medicine from Tufts Medical School in Boston, Massachusetts, then completed an internship and orthopaedic surgery residency at the Naval Medical Center in Portsmouth, Virginia. After residency, he completed a combined Orthopaedic and Neurosurgical spine fellowship through the prestigious Norton Leatherman Spine Center at the University Of Louisville School Of Medicine in Louisville, Kentucky. Upon fellowship completion, Dr. Petilon returned to the Naval Medical Center as a staff Orthopaedic Spine Surgeon and treated active military, veterans, and elite SEAL teams. He served as Department Head of Orthopaedics at the U.S. Naval Hospital in eastern Sicily and as professor of surgery at the Uniformed Services University of Health Sciences in Bethesda, Maryland. Dr. Petilon was designated a Naval Flight Surgeon for VFA-106, a training squadron for F-18 pilots in Oceana, VA. He served as primary physician for the squadron and supporting teams and also logged hundreds of flight hours himself. Dr. Petilon further served his country with a tour to Afghanistan as operating room Department Head to perform hundreds of procedures on victims of wartime injuries. A member of the American Academy of Orthopaedic Surgeons, Society of Military Orthopaedic Surgeons and North American Spine Society, Dr. Petilon has authored published works in peer-reviewed spine and orthopaedic journals and has presented at numerous national and international spine conferences. Dr. Petilon holds a BA in Spanish from Amherst College, where he graduated as an All-American Scholar and received the Five College Latin American History Certificate.
